Transaction 670fad0133ee11709f7ec7119a2e1458bf4a8b543318adc9af31d841717d3028

block
4ef29ab52fe23d2b3e2454a47c0d034ec7d685f349e821e22c842e517023a6d9

2 Inputs

3 Outputs